So how do we fight a battle that’s not on this realm but a spiritual one? Ephesians 6:10-18 (written by Paul), gives us our instructions.

The Armor of God

Finally, be strong in the Lord and in his mighty power. Put on the full armor of God, so that you can take your stand against the devil’s schemes. For our struggle is not against flesh and blood, but against the rulers, against the authorities,against the powers of this dark world and against the spiritual forces of evil in the heavenly realms. Therefore put on the full armor of God, so that when the day of evil comes, you may be able to stand your ground, and after you have done everything, to stand. Stand firm then, with the belt of truth buckled around your waist, with the breastplate of righteousness in place, and with your feet fitted with the readiness that comes from the gospel of peace. In addition to all this, take up the shield of faith, with which you can extinguish all the flaming arrows of the evil one. Take the helmet of salvation and the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God. And pray in the Spirit on all occasions with all kinds of prayers and requests. With this in mind, be alert and always keep on praying for all the Lord’s people.

So what does this mean?? Let’s take a look at our Battle Armor:

Belt of Truth: a belt holds everything else together. When we live a life of truth and integrity, it becomes a place holder for all of our other tools in our arsenal. A life of integrity isn’t easily torn.

Breast plate of Righteousness: a breastplate covers your heart and other vital organs. The righteousness that guards our heart is our belief in Christ.

Footwear of readiness for the gospel: we will flee temptation. However, I also like to think this refers to us sharing God’s word with others. Using our feet to spread the word.

Shield of Faith: When Satan attacks us, our faith in Christ lessens the blow. We are able to withstand the attack because we know whom we have believed. 2 Timothy 1:12

Helmet of Salvation: A helmet protects our brain, specifically our minds. It also signifies that we belong to Christ.

Sword of the Spirit: The sword is our Bible. I like an acronym I heard before that the Bible stands for: BASIC INSTRUCTIONS BEFORE LEAVING EARTH.

Prayer: We often forget to pray. This is what activates our armor. We need to remember to take our cares and worries to God. Psalms 55:22 tells us: Cast your cares on the lord and he will sustain you; He will never let the righteous fall.
